Recommended wake-up time by age

Sleep needs change with age, so the ideal wake-up time after a 1:00 AM bedtime differs too:

Age groupSleep neededIdeal wake-up
Toddler (1โ€“2 yrs)11โ€“14 hours12:15 PM โ€“ 3:15 PM
Preschooler (3โ€“5 yrs)10โ€“13 hours11:15 AM โ€“ 2:15 PM
School-age (6โ€“13 yrs)9โ€“11 hours10:15 AM โ€“ 12:15 PM
Teen (14โ€“17 yrs)8โ€“10 hours9:15 AM โ€“ 11:15 AM
Adult (18โ€“64 yrs)7โ€“9 hours8:15 AM โ€“ 10:15 AM
Older adult (65+ yrs)7โ€“8 hours8:15 AM โ€“ 9:15 AM

Babies under 1 year sleep across several naps, so a single bedtime doesn't apply โ€” newborns need about 14โ€“17 hours and infants 12โ€“15 hours in total.

Why 90-minute sleep cycles matter

Sleep runs in cycles of about 90 minutes, moving from light sleep to deep sleep and then REM. Waking at the end of a cycle โ€“ in light sleep โ€“ feels natural and refreshing. Waking in the middle of a cycle, especially out of deep sleep, is what causes that heavy, groggy feeling (sleep inertia). Thatโ€™s why the times above are spaced 90 minutes apart, plus about 15 minutes to fall asleep.
